The hit new book Regime Change offers staggering insights into Donald Trump's second presidency, revealed by New York Times journalists Jonathan Swan and Maggie Haberman. Plus, historian Nicholas Guyatt exposes the paradox of founding father and early US president Thomas Jefferson -  who opposed slavery politically, yet enslaved more than 600 people. A new book explores his vision of abolition — and racial exclusion.Guests:Jonathan Swan, journalist with New York Times and co-author, Regime Change: Inside the Imperial Presidency of Donald TrumpNicholas Guyatt, Professor of North American History, Cambridge University
